On Saturday (13 June) and Sunday (14 June), visitors to the ForschungRegion e. V. community tent were able to get to know two different projects: on Saturday, Stefan Roth and Fabian Aust from the Faculty of Electrical Engineering and Information Technology presented what the interactive robots Robbi and Nao can do and delighted many visitors with the robots' interactions. Whether with handstands, air guitars or football games - Robbi and Nao won many fans. On Sunday, faculty colleagues Samira Nazemi and Shouqiang Yang took over and used an interactive simulation to show visitors how digital evidence from the smart home could help with police investigations.
The short talks in the "Meet the Scientists" format on both days also offered a glimpse into other current research projects at Ostfalia. Also present were:
Prof Dr Kirsten Wegner on autonomous driving in rural areas. In the transdisciplinary research project "SoFia - Safe autonomous cooperative driving in digitalised distribution logistics", an electronic vehicle management system based on artificial intelligence (AI) is being developed. This enables safe, automated and cooperative driving in distribution logistics.
Gabriella Roland on the topic of building automation. The KIGeBe project of the Faculty of Supply Engineering at Ostfalia is all about optimising existing building automation through the use of AI-based software agents. By analysing operating data and then independently adapting heating, ventilation and air conditioning systems with the help of AI agents, the aim is to save energy and thus reduce greenhouse gas emissions.
Tom Lorenz and Kathrin Sophie Förster on the CompanionApp. The app is an innovative tool that was developed by employees from the Faculties of Social Work and Computer Science at Ostfalia together with people with intellectual disabilities and carers. Based on landmark training, the app marks distinctive orientation points in the environment and thus facilitates navigation without complex cognitive processes. The app will initially be used in museums and subsequently in many other contexts such as travelling to work, school or visiting friends. It could also be trialled with other target groups such as people with acquired brain injuries or progressive diseases such as dementia.
Samira Nazemi on the question "How can devices and data from the smart home be used to support investigative work in criminal cases?". Smart devices are increasingly being used in modern households. The SmartHome Forensics research project at Ostfalia is developing methods to reliably recognise, collect and analyse digital traces from these systems for forensic purposes.
Prof Dr Harald Rau on the question "What to do with waste? Or: A future for old plastic from the sea". The Revfin project at Ostfalia is a special example of interdisciplinary collaboration. An interdisciplinary team from the Institutes of Recycling and Media Management is working together with Vietnamese universities, institutes and companies. It aims to systematically reduce the pollution of Vietnamese coastal waters by old fishing nets and at the same time establish sustainable recycling structures.
